      Gagra Tbilisi VS Samgurali Tskh Gagra plays a possession-based, progressive style at home. The midfielders have smooth and consistent short passes, and the forwards have clear and well - organized running lines. They gradually build up their attacks step - by - step, steadily accumulating an edge in the competition. The team has a well - established home - ground tactical understanding. The passing connections are reliable, and the handling in the key attacking areas is delicate. Their set - piece tactics, honed over a long period, are used skillfully, constantly posing threats in the front field. However, Gagra's players have relatively weak individual physical confrontation. They tend to lose the ball easily in high - intensity tackles. Also, the midfield's interception coverage is limited, which may give the opponent opportunities for quick counter - attacks.
